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 20/05/2020, à 10:45

Blackeagle360

[Résolu] Mise à jour impossible - Mysql-Server

Bonjour,

Je n'arrive plus à mettre mon system à jour, je me retrouve avec ce message d'erreur :

sudo apt upgrade
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ances       
Lecture des informations d'état... Fait
Calcul de la mise à jour... Fait
Les NOUVEAUX paquets suivants seront installés :
  linux-headers-4.15.0-101 linux-headers-4.15.0-101-generic
  linux-image-4.15.0-101-generic linux-modules-4.15.0-101-generic
  linux-modules-extra-4.15.0-101-generic
Les paquets suivants seront mis à jour :
  apt apt-transport-https apt-utils bind9-host brave-browser
  chromium-codecs-ffmpeg-extra dmeventd dmsetup dnsutils file firefox
  firefox-locale-en firefox-locale-fr gir1.2-snapd-1 iproute2 libapt-inst2.0
  libapt-pkg5.0 libbind9-160 libdevmapper-event1.02.1 libdevmapper1.02.1
  libdns-export1100 libdns1100 libexif12 libexif12:i386 libirs160
  libisc-export169 libisc169 libisccc160 libisccfg160 libjson-c3 libldap-2.4-2
  libldap-2.4-2:i386 libldap-common liblvm2app2.2 liblvm2cmd2.02 liblwres160
  libmagic-mgc libmagic1 libpulse-mainloop-glib0 libpulse0 libpulse0:i386
  libpulsedsp libsnapd-glib1 libvirt-daemon libvirt-daemon-driver-storage-rbd
  libvirt0 linux-firmware linux-generic linux-headers-generic
  linux-image-generic linux-libc-dev linux-signed-generic lvm2
  mysql-server-5.7 pulseaudio pulseaudio-module-bluetooth pulseaudio-utils
  signal-desktop systemd-sysv tzdata virtualbox-6.1 xserver-xorg-input-wacom
62 mis à jour, 5 nouvellement installés, 0 à enlever et 0 non mis à jour.
9 partiellement installés ou enlevés.
Il est nécessaire de prendre 0 o/472 Mo dans les archives.
Après cette opération, 326 Mo d'espace disque supplémentaires seront utilisés.
Souhaitez-vous continuer ? [O/n] O
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
(Lecture de la base de données... 237108 fichiers et répertoires déjà installés.)
Préparation du dépaquetage de .../m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b ...
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g: avertissement: old mysql-server-5.7 package pre-removal script subprocess returned error exit status 1
dpkg: tentative d'exécution du script du nouveau paquet à la place...
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g: erreur de traitement de l'archive /var/cache/apt/archives/m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b (--unpack) :
 new mysql-server-5.7 package pre-removal script subprocess returned error exit status 1
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g : error while cleaning up:
 installed mysql-server-5.7 package post-installation script subprocess returned error exit status 1
Des erreurs ont été rencontrées pendant l'exécution :
 /var/cache/apt/archives/m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)

J'ai regardé quelques discussions sur le site à ce sujet mais aucune solutions ne m'a aidé dans mon problème.
Pourriez vous m'aider ?

Dernière modification par Blackeagle360 (Le 20/05/2020, à 21:39)

Hors ligne

#3 Le 20/05/2020, à 12:10

Blackeagle360

Re : [Résolu] Mise à jour impossible - Mysql-Server

Merci Michel,
J'ai donc voulu le supprimer mais je ne peux pas

val@blackypred:~$ sudo apt purge --remove mysql-server-5.7
[sudo] Mot de passe de val : 
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ances       
Lecture des informations d'état... Fait
Les paquets suivants ont été installés automatiquement et ne sont plus nécessaires :
  libevent-core-2.1-6 mysql-server-core-5.7
Veuillez utiliser « sudo apt autoremove » pour les supprimer.
Les paquets suivants seront ENLEVÉS :
  mysql-server* mysql-server-5.7*
0 mis à jour, 0 nouvellement installés, 2 à enlever et 61 non mis à jour.
9 partiellement installés ou enlevés.
Après cette opération, 47,6 Mo d'espace disque seront libérés.
Souhaitez-vous continuer ? [O/n] O
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
(Lecture de la base de données... 237108 fichiers et répertoires déjà installés.)
Suppression de mysql-server (5.7.30-0ubuntu0.18.04.1) ...
dpkg: erreur de traitement du paquet mysql-server-5.7 (--remove) :
 Le paquet est dans un état incohérent; vous devriez
 le réinstaller avant d'essayer de le supprimer.
Des erreurs ont été rencontrées pendant l'exécution :
 mysql-server-5.7
E: Sub-process /usr/bin/dpkg returned an error code (1)

Et je ne comprend pas bien la partie de reconfiguration, pourrais tu m'aider ?

Hors ligne

#4 Le 20/05/2020, à 13:05

Blackeagle360

Re : [Résolu] Mise à jour impossible - Mysql-Server

Je suis bien dans la crotte, je ne peux plus installer aucun paquet, ni mettre à jour, ni supprimer.
S'il vous plait, help me !

Hors ligne

#5 Le 20/05/2020, à 18:22

krodelabestiole

Re : [Résolu] Mise à jour impossible - Mysql-Server

Blackeagle360 a écrit :
dpkg: erreur de traitement du paquet mysql-server-5.7 (--remove) :
 Le paquet est dans un état incohérent; vous devriez
 le réinstaller avant d'essayer de le supprimer.

comme indiqué, tu as essayé

sudo apt reinstall mysql-server-5.7

?

Hors ligne

#6 Le 20/05/2020, à 19:59

Blackeagle360

Re : [Résolu] Mise à jour impossible - Mysql-Server

Oui je te montre le résultat de la commande

val@blackypred:~$ sudo apt install --reinstall mysql-server-5.7
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ances       
Lecture des informations d'état... Fait
Les paquets suivants ont été installés automatiquement et ne sont plus nécessaires :
  cabextract cryptsetup cryptsetup-bin fatresize gtkdialog libmspack0
  libpango1.0-0 libpangox-1.0-0 libvte-common libvte9 libxdo3 wmctrl xdotool
Veuillez utiliser « sudo apt autoremove » pour les supprimer.
Paquets suggérés :
  mailx tinyca
Les paquets suivants seront mis à jour :
  mysql-server-5.7
1 mis à jour, 0 nouvellement installés, 0 à enlever et 62 non mis à jour.
3 partiellement installés ou enlevés.
Il est nécessaire de prendre 0 o/2929 ko dans les archives.
Après cette opération, 4096 o d'espace disque supplémentaires seront utilisés.
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
(Lecture de la base de données... 237744 fichiers et répertoires déjà installés.)
Préparation du dépaquetage de .../m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b ...
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g: avertissement: old mysql-server-5.7 package pre-removal script subprocess returned error exit status 1
dpkg: tentative d'exécution du script du nouveau paquet à la place...
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g: erreur de traitement de l'archive /var/cache/apt/archives/m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b (--unpack) :
 new mysql-server-5.7 package pre-removal script subprocess returned error exit status 1
deb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able
dpkg : error while cleaning up:
 installed mysql-server-5.7 package post-installation script subprocess returned error exit status 1
Des erreurs ont été rencontrées pendant l'exécution :
 /var/cache/apt/archives/mysql-server-5.7_5.7.30-0ubuntu0.18.04.1_amd64.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)

Hors ligne

#7 Le 20/05/2020, à 20:24

cqfd93

Re : [Résolu] Mise à jour impossible - Mysql-Server

Bonjour,

Vous avez remarqué cette erreur ?

debconf: DbDriver "config": /var/cache/debconf/config.dat is locked by another process: Resource temporarily unavailable

Faudrait peut-être d'abord creuser par là ? Donne :

sudo fuser -v /var/cache/debconf/config.dat

cqfd93

Hors ligne

#8 Le 20/05/2020, à 20:35

Blackeagle360

Re : [Résolu] Mise à jour impossible - Mysql-Server

Bonjour cqfd,
merci pour ta réponse rapide, voici le rendu de la commande

val@blackypred:~$ sudo fuser -v /var/cache/debconf/config.dat
                     UTIL.       PID ACCÈS  COMMANDE
/var/cache/debconf/config.dat:
                     root       7811 F.... frontend

Hors ligne

#9 Le 20/05/2020, à 20:50

cqfd93

Re : [Résolu] Mise à jour impossible - Mysql-Server

OK, passe cette commande qui va tuer ce processus :

sudo fuser -v -k /var/cache/debconf/config.dat

Et essaye les mises à jour :

sudo apt update
sudo apt full-upgrade

cqfd93

Hors ligne

#10 Le 20/05/2020, à 21:18

Blackeagle360

Re : [Résolu] Mise à jour impossible - Mysql-Server

Effectivement, cela a bien fonctionné. Je te remercie énormément !
Juste avant que je mette le sujet en résolut, à quoi sert le fuser ? et comment la commande fonctionne t'elle ?
J'aime bien comprendre ce que je fais.

Dernière modification par Blackeagle360 (Le 20/05/2020, à 21:18)

Hors ligne

#11 Le 20/05/2020, à 22:27

cqfd93

Re : [Résolu] Mise à jour impossible - Mysql-Server

La première commande a permis d'identifier le processus qui utilisait le fichier /var/cache/debconf/config.dat et la deuxième commande a permis de le tuer. C'est ça qui bloquait tes mises à jour et installations.

Et pour tout savoir sur cette commande…

man fuser

wink


cqfd93

Hors ligne